WEI Jiangbo


About
Regular biography

WEI Jiangbo is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Chemistry at the National University of Singapore. His research focuses on RNA modification, chemical biology, and biochemistry. He holds the NUS Presidential Young Professorship. His work explores the intersection of these fields to advance understanding of molecular mechanisms. Jiangbo Wei is an Assistant Professor at the National University of Singapore, specializing in epitranscriptomics, epigenetics, biochemistry, and chemical biology. His research explores the functional roles of RNA modifications, such as m6A, m6Am, and m1A, in cellular processes and disease. Wei's work investigates how RNA methylation writers, readers, and erasers influence gene expression, tumorigenesis, and therapeutic responses. His studies also focus on the interplay between RNA demethylation and chromatin regulation, as well as the impact of RNA modifications on translation and DNA damage response. Wei's research has significant implications for cancer therapy and plant biotechnology.
